Types of Gold IRAs

Various types of Gold IRAs are available to you, including Physical Gold IRAs, Gold ETF IRAs, and Gold Mining Stock IRAs, offering you a range of options for diversifying your retirement portfolio.

Physical Gold IRAs entail investing in tangible gold bullion, coins, or bars, providing you with direct ownership of the precious metal.

On the other hand, Gold ETF IRAs give you exposure to gold prices through exchange-traded funds that track the metal’s performance.

Gold Mining Stock IRAs allow you to invest in companies involved in gold mining, providing potential growth opportunities based on the industry’s performance.

These different types of Gold IRAs cater to various investor preferences and risk appetites, enabling you to enhance your retirement savings with alternative assets.

1. Dollar-Cost Averaging

Utilizing dollar-cost averaging in your Gold IRA investments can help support steady growth in your retirement fund and enhance financial independence by spreading investment costs over time.

This strategy involves regularly investing a fixed amount of money at consistent intervals, regardless of market fluctuations. By following this approach, you can capitalize on market volatility, purchasing more units when prices are low and fewer units when prices are high. Over time, this method has the potential to decrease the average cost per unit of investment, potentially leading to greater returns in the long term.

Dollar-cost averaging serves to mitigate the impact of market timing and emotional decision-making, offering a disciplined approach to wealth accumulation and ensuring a secure financial future.

3. Limited Potential for Growth

While Gold IRAs offer stability, you may find that the potential for growth is somewhat restricted when compared to other investment alternatives. This situation calls for a well-rounded approach to the expansion of your retirement fund and the implementation of diversified investment strategies.

The primary reason for this limitation is that the value of gold tends to fluctuate less dramatically than stocks or other assets, which, in turn, can restrict the potential for achieving significant returns. Although gold can serve as a valuable element within a diversified portfolio, relying exclusively on Gold IRAs may not afford you the same level of growth that could be provided by other investment choices. Hence, it is imperative for investors to contemplate a blend of assets within their retirement fund to maximize growth potential and mitigate risks.
